Hiroshima District Court Suspends the Reclaiming Project of Ponyo's Model Bay
Miyazaki Hayao visited the bay in 2005 and stayed there for two months. Before the judgment was given, he said in an interview that " I have my own opinion about the issue but I don't want to claim it openly. It's up to the people living there. However, it's a mistaken idea that the reclaiming project can reclaim the loneliness caused by the depopulation and aging."

Update
Miyazaki held a press conference at Studio Ghibli and praised the judgment. He said "It's quite a sensible judgment pointing out the fault in the project, which destroys the valuable cultural property. I express my respect for the judge's courage."
